Catch Basin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L
Catch basin installation services involve placing drainage structures designed to collect and redirect excess water from surfaces such as driveways, yards, and parking areas. These systems help prevent flooding, erosion, and water pooling by efficiently channeling runoff into underground pipes or designated drainage areas. Projects typically include installing catch basins in residential properties to manage stormwater, improve landscape drainage, or prepare for new construction. Property owners often want to understand the types of catch basins suitable for their property, the placement options to maximize drainage effectiveness, and any considerations related to existing landscaping or underground utilities before proceeding with installation.
Before requesting catch basin installation, property owners should consider the scope of drainage issues they are experiencing and the specific areas needing improved water management. It’s helpful to evaluate the property’s slope, existing drainage patterns, and potential obstacles that could impact installation. Understanding the different styles and sizes of catch basins available can assist in selecting the right solution for the property’s needs. Additionally, knowing whether permits or inspections are required in the area can ensure the project proceeds smoothly and in compliance with local regulations.

Catch Basin Installation Questions
What is a catch basin? A catch basin is a drainage structure that collects surface water runoff to prevent flooding and soil erosion on a property.
Why install a catch basin? Installing a catch basin helps manage rainwater, directs it away from foundations, and reduces pooling on driveways and lawns.
What types of projects need catch basin installation? Catch basins are commonly used in parking lots, driveways, residential yards, and areas prone to water pooling or erosion.
How does catch basin installation work? The process involves excavating a designated area, placing the basin, and connecting it to existing drainage systems or stormwater pipes.
